摘要: |
为了满足现代通信设备对其高性能滤波器的迫切需要,提出了一种新型的带通滤波器
设计方法。在传统切比雪夫函数的电路基础上,通过引入有限传输零点改善其阻带抑制性能
;结合合理的等效网络变换,得到了较椭圆函数滤波器更易于实现的电路拓扑结构。实验结
果表明,根据此方法设计出的滤波器具有低插损、高陡峭度、小体积等高性能特点。 |

A Novel Method for Designing Band pass Filter Based on Chebyshev Function |
HU Shun-hua |
(Southwest Institute of Electronic Technology, Chengdu 610036,China) |
Abstract: |
in order to meet the highdemand of modern communication equipment,a novel desi
gn method for bandpass filter is introduced. Compared to the traditi
onal Chebyshev filter, it has better stopband rejection because of applying the
finite transmission zeros,and the circuit topology is more easily to realize th
an the elliptic function filter by using equivalent network transformation. Expe
riment results show that the filter has the characteristics of low insertion lo
ss, high steepness, small size, and so on. |
